🏛️ ANCIENT TECHNOLOGY SERIES — EPISODE 17 🧱 Did You Know? | Antithermal Mortar Thousands of years ago, builders developed special construction materials designed to reduce heat inside buildings. One example is antithermal mortar, a type of mortar used in ancient architecture that helped insulate structures from extreme temperatures. Civilizations such as the Roman Empire and Ancient Greek civilization used mixtures of lime, ash, sand, and other materials to improve building durability and temperature control. ⸻ 🧱 Did You Know? 1️⃣ 🌡️ Antithermal mortar helped regulate temperature Certain mortar mixtures slowed the transfer of heat through walls. 2️⃣ 🔬 It used special mineral mixtures Builders combined lime, volcanic ash, sand, and crushed stone. 3️⃣ 🏛️ It helped keep buildings cooler in hot climates Thick masonry walls and insulating mortar reduced interior heat. 4️⃣ 🌞 It protected buildings from thermal stress Temperature changes can cause cracks, but insulating materials helped prevent damage. 5️⃣ 🧱 It increased durability of structures Some ancient mortars became stronger over time through chemical reactions. 6️⃣ 🌍 Used across ancient Mediterranean regions These materials appeared in Greek, Roman, and other early architecture. 7️⃣ 🧠 Ancient builders understood material science They experimented with mixtures to improve strength and insulation. 8️⃣ 🏗️ It contributed to long-lasting buildings Many ancient structures still stand today partly due to durable mortar. 9️⃣ 🔬 Modern scientists study ancient mortar recipes Researchers analyze ancient samples to improve modern building materials. 🔟 🏆 It shows early knowledge of thermal engineering Ancient builders were already designing structures to manage heat and climate. ⸻ ✨ Bonus Fact Volcanic ash used in ancient mortar helped create strong chemical bonds that improved structural strength. ✨ Bonus Bonus Fact Some modern eco-friendly construction materials are inspired by ancient mortar technologies. ⸻ #khmertiktok #foryou #fyp #tiktok #stem
